GLOBAL OBJECTIVE OF THE POSITION
“Empowering persons with disabilities and injuries” is a regional project currently implemented in Lebanon, Jordan and Iraq in the communities hosting refugees.
General Objective: The emergence of representative organizations and groups ensures that the demands of persons with disabilities and injuries are voiced, and that key stakeholders are mobilized for a more appropriate response to their needs.
Target groups: Disabled People’s Organizations (DPOs), Civil Society Organizations (CSOs) supporting persons with disabilities and injuries, DPOs/CSOs’ activists, other members from supported DPOs/CSOs, persons with disabilities/injuries, and their family members.
Under the line management of the Programs Coordinator, the Inclusion Project Officer will be a member of the Handicap International Humanitarian Action (HI) team based in Beirut led by the Programs Coordinator, , who will be responsible for overall project management.
The IPO will also work on other inclusion activities carried out by mission. Besides that the inclusion project officer will work in close collaboration with the partners and the Emergency Department of HI to build linkages and coordinate for the actual implementation of the project in the field.

RESPONSIBILITIES & OBJECTIVES
The Inclusion Project Officer will be responsible for:
• Implementation and monitoring of project activities within the framework of the regional project under supervision of the Regional Project Manager.
• Supporting the partner in implementing activities, ensuring that they are implemented according to work-plans developed with the HI regional team and other HI country teams and the steering committee
• Ensure that activities are led in direct synergy with other actions implemented by the HI emergency department
• Communicate regularly with the HI country teams to ensure efficient coordination of actions within the regional project framework
• Provide training and technical support to partner and other actors on inclusion and disability issues
Specific Responsibilities:
1. Activities management:
Support to local partner in planning and implementation of project activities according to the partnership agreement, the budget dedicated and Handicap International standard procedure; co-ordinate between the project various stakeholders in line with the strategic direction of the overall project.
Key activities to be led may include: Building a database and social media to connect project partners and disabled civil society groups
Training and mentoring of disability activists and to support their development; support to the development of peer support groups; Guidance to DPOs (Organizations of Persons with Disability)-CSO’s (Civili Society Organizations) to provide information/referral services to persons with disabilities and injuries; Support to coordination and networking between DPOs with key stakeholders
Support the implementation of activities.
Key activities include: training programs;; Identification of lessons learned from the project. Support partners in implementing the project monitoring system and ensure the continuous monitoring of activities
2. Internal and external reporting:
Implement and monitor data collection tools and mechanisms for HI and partners on activity implementation.
Submit periodic internal project activity updates (activity and budget follow up).
Contribute to the preparation of formal activity reports for international funding agencies according to defined schedules and requirements
